james_desantis 's review for:
Batman: Detective Comics, Vol. 7: Batmen Eternal
by Javier Fernandez, Eddy Barrows, Eddy Barrows (Illustrator), Alvaro Martinez, James Tynion IV
This was a goodbye to James Tynion (as far as I know) for Detective comics. Does it wrap up well?
This, once more, deals with multiple character storylines. You have Tim dealing with his worrying-self, you have Bruce dealing with the fallout of Bat-woman, and you have Cass trying to find herself and understand what she's doing. This is the end of the Batmen (and women) but they won't go out with a whimper as the future comes to strike them!
Good: I really like character moments here. The highlights being Bruce and Tim, Bruce and the bat family, Cas and Barbara, and many more great character moments. I also thought the ending set up nice things to come.
Bad: I thought the plot was kind of all over the place, hard to grasp or understand, and almost aimless at times. I didn't really care about future stuff and what was happening to Tim was just...weird.
Overall this was still really fun and a good finish, especially last few pages. It didn't blow me away like the last two volumes but overall James's run on Detective should be read. It's great! Check it out. This is a 3.5 out of 5.
